Position: Youth Development Specialist (YDS I) TSN OAHU

Youth Development Specialist (YDS I) TSN OAHU

We offer an extensive array of benefits for our employee including paid time off, preventative health care paid time off, birthday floating holiday, volunteer floating holiday, 16 Paid Holidays in a Year (17 in an Election Year), Medical/Dental/Vision/RX plans, Out-out incentive, 401(k), flexible spending plans, & more.

SUMMARY OF DUTIES

Youth Development Specialist I (R1). We are seeking a dedicated and compassionate youth development specialist to provide outreach, substance use assessments, and counseling services to adolescents and their families across school and community settings. This position utilizes a strength‑based, resilience‑focused approach, grounded in trauma‑informed care, to empower youth and promote healthy outcomes. This role is up to 19 hours per week.

KEY RESPONSIBILITIES
  • Provide outreach, assessment, and counseling services for adolescents and families
  • Facilitate individual and group sessions in school and community environments
  • Collaborate with team members, schools, and community partners
  • Implement programs using a strength‑based, trauma‑informed framework
  • Support youth in building resilience, coping skills, and healthy decision‑making
